I don't understand why the details of trialists have to be kept under wraps like a big secret - by their nature trialists are usually either unproven youngsters or players who have been discarded/released - hardly gold dust
If you've got the player 'in the building' and playing games for you you've got a marginal headstart on other clubs (including those clubs who may not be aware of the availability of the player or may not currently be considering them as a target). Keeping the trialists secret until the last minute just helps to preserve your slight advantage/headstart. If we announced yesterday 6-7 decent trialists who'd be featuring tonight you're basically inviting other clubs to come along to a scouting event and you're diminishing that advantage. Believe it or not this is more important to the club than keeping you waiting 24 hours to see the names of the trialists on the night.
